Description

Greater New York Mutual Insurance Company (GNY) is a super-regional leader in commercial property and casualty insurance. GNY is an A+ rated, financially stable company with more than 100 years of expertise in designing, underwriting, and providing insurance solutions for business owners and property managers.

We currently have entry level opportunities for individuals seeking a career in the insurance industry as an Underwriting Assistant Trainee. All selected candidates will be hired on a temporary basis until they successfully complete the first 4-5 weeks of training which includes preparation for and the passing of The Institutes AINS 103: Exploring Commercial Insurance exam. The classroom portion of this live training program conducted remotely will last approximately four to five months.

The underwriting assistant trainee will support underwriters by performing a variety of tasks including the preparation and servicing of new and renewal accounts. Work performed is under the daily guidance, review, and authority of an assigned underwriter(s) and underwriting management staff.

Anticipated class start date is July 14, 2025

Job Responsibilities:
• Set up underwriting files and applications by obtaining required documents and updating appropriate systems.
• Review applications for accuracy and completeness.
• Provide timely and professional customer service to agents to facilitate the processing of business.
• Conduct research and run reports for initial risk analysis such as motor vehicle reports, loss history reports, credit checks, loss control, ISO reports, Risk Meter, etc.
• Track inspection requirements and recommendation status.
• Rate and issue new and renewal policies and endorsements.
• Prepare quotes, binders, and polices at the direction of the underwriter.
• Communicate with all levels of employees to include, but not limited to, producers and internal personnel to confirm or obtain data needed for policy issuance and servicing.
• Work with a team of other underwriting assistants and underwriters, providing support to others who need assistance.
• Participate in other administrative support functions - as necessary.

Qualifications

Requirements:
• High School Diploma required; some college or prior insurance experience preferred.
• Ability to learn through classroom participation and self-study.
• Pass The Institutes' AINS 103 exam by week 5 of the training program.
• Excellent interpersonal skills and time management skills required.
• Experience working on time restraints while maintaining accuracy.
• Extreme diligence and organization skills required.
• Excellent verbal and written communication skills as well as mathematical aptitude.
• Knowledge of Microsoft Office.
• Experience with AS/400 and/or ImageRight a plus.

The salary range for this role is $36,300 - $60,900. The listed annual salary range posted for this position is subject to change and may vary depending on performance, education, experience, skills, geographic location, travel requirements, demonstrated proficiency in the competencies required for the role and business needs. Base pay is just one component of GNY's total compensation package for employees. Other rewards include eligibility for an annual discretionary bonus based on performance.
